Each student's name and date of birth should be clearly printed on the reverse of the photograph and both the Programme Co-ordinator and the student are required to sign the enrolment form.
The photograph will be electronically scanned to produce the card and will be held on the student's record.
Upon receipt of the enrolment form, and the appropriate fee, the Collaborative Courses Unit of the University will transfer the data to the University's Student Records System and allocate a student ID number in order to produce the ID card.
The ID cards will be grouped for each programme and returned to the named contact at the Partner Institution for distribution, which in most cases will be the Examinations Office.
There will be a charge of £10 for replacement cards.
